A Fistful of Dollars

Day 245 - 9/2/09 - Movie #241

BEFORE: I'll finish Clint Eastwood Week (and kick-off Westerns Week #2) with the trilogy of "Spaghetti Westerns" that made him famous - in which he plays the "Man With No Name". Sure, I could have watched "The Good, The Bad and the Ugly" months ago, but I waited - since watching all 3 films in the proper order should be more satisfying.

THE PLOT: A wandering gunfighter plays two rival families against each other in a town torn apart by greed, pride, and revenge.

AFTER: I liked the story structure, with Eastwood's drifter bouncing between the two rival gangs, earning money from both to take out the other - I've never seen that idea before. But there were too many characters for me to keep track of. Ramon, Esteban, Chico - I couldn't keep track of all the gang members without a scorecard. Same with the women - Marisol and Consuela looked too similar for me to follow along.

I did doze off three times while trying to finish this - despite the help of Mountain Dew AND chocolate-covered espresso beans. Whether that reflects more on the movie or my poorly planned nocturnal viewing, I'm not sure. But it doesn't bode well for the next 2 movies.

However, Eastwood really rocks that poncho, and at least now I get the references in "Back to the Future III". But do I believe that a gunslinger can fire enough shots to take out 4 opponents before any of them can fire at him? Not really...

RATING: 4 out of 10 coffins
